Those are the wrong settings. I agree it's a bit confusing, but click on
the hamburger menu (≡) for the export, then choose preferences. On the
left you will see a set of checkboxes, including metadata. Make sure the
metadata one is selected (see attached).  If that doesn't help, try
deselecting "develop history". There was an old bug (which is supposed
to be fixed) that caused metadata export to fail if the develop history
stack got too big.
